Abstract
This paper demonstrates that the academic and cultural links between students UABC Tijuana and California universities is minimal. California being one of the most dynamic regions in the production of knowledge, its great potential and possibilities have not been sufficiently exploited by students of Tijuana. Restrictions on immigration policy, lack of motivation by institutional authorities and teachers of UABC and the weak presence of actions for border regional integration of college students, was negatively associated with this situation.
